Why Choose Granite? The Enduring Appeal
Before we dive into affordability, let’s briefly revisit why granite remains a top contender for homeowners:
- Durability: Granite is incredibly hard and resistant to scratches, chips, and heat. It’s a natural stone that can withstand the rigors of a busy kitchen for decades.
- Unique Aesthetics: Each slab of granite is a natural masterpiece, featuring distinct veining, speckles, and color variations. This means your countertops will be truly one-of-a-kind.
- Increased Home Value: Granite countertops are a highly sought-after feature and can significantly boost your home’s resale value, making it a smart investment.
- Easy Maintenance: With proper sealing (typically once a year or every few years, depending on usage), granite is relatively low-maintenance, requiring only simple cleaning with mild soap and water.
- Heat Resistance: You can place hot pots and pans directly on granite surfaces without fear of damage, though using trivets is always recommended for long-term care.
Understanding the Cost of Granite Countertops
- Material Cost (Per Square Foot):
- Granite slabs typically range from $40 to $100 per square foot, with some exotic or rare patterns going higher. In India, prices can range from ₹80 to ₹1800 per square foot depending on the type and rarity.
- Factors influencing material cost:
- Color and Rarity: Common colors like Uba Tuba, Santa Cecilia, and New Caledonia are generally more affordable. Exotic or less common colors with unique patterns will be pricier.
- Origin: Granite sourced locally or from countries with lower labor costs might be more affordable.
- Thickness: 2 cm slabs are often more budget-friendly than 3 cm slabs, while still offering excellent durability.
- Prefabricated vs. Custom Slabs: Prefabricated slabs, cut to standard sizes, are significantly cheaper than custom-cut pieces, especially if your kitchen layout fits standard dimensions.
2.Fabrication and Installation Costs:
-
- This includes measuring, cutting, polishing edges, creating sink cutouts, and the actual installation. These costs can range from $30 to $70+ per square foot.
- Factors influencing fabrication and installation cost:
- Edge Profiles: Standard edge profiles like eased or bullnose are more affordable than intricate designs like ogee or waterfall edges.
- Cutouts: Each cutout for a sink, cooktop, or faucet adds to the cost.
- Complexity of Layout: Kitchens with many corners, angles, or unusually shaped islands will require more intricate fabrication and installation, increasing labor costs.
- Seams: While professionals strive for minimal and inconspicuous seams, larger kitchens or complex layouts might necessitate more seams, which adds to fabrication time.
3.Additional Costs:
-
- Removal of Old Countertops: Some installers include this, others charge extra.
- Plumbing Disconnection/Reconnection: Often, you’ll need a plumber for this, which is an additional cost.
- Reinforcement: Very heavy granite may require cabinet reinforcement, adding to the expense.
- Backsplashes: If you’re adding a granite backsplash, this will be an extra material and installation cost.
Budget-Friendly Granite Options
You don’t have to sacrifice style for savings. Several granite varieties are known for being more affordable without compromising on beauty or durability:
- Black Galaxy: A striking black granite with shimmering metallic flecks.
- Absolute Black: A classic, deep black granite that offers a sleek and modern look.
- Rosy Pink: As the name suggests, a granite with a rose-type pattern on a pink base, often very budget-friendly.
- White Galaxy: A creamy white base with small and medium-sized clear crystals and some brown and red garnets.
- Colonial White: A white granite with grey and golden veins and scattered purple speckles.
- Tan Brown: Rich brown tones with intricate gold and black patterns.
Finding Top Affordable Granite Countertop Installation Services Near You
- Start with Online Research and Reviews:
- Utilize search engines and local business directories (like Justdial in India, or Yelp/Google Maps in other regions) to find “granite countertop installers near me” or “affordable granite installation [your city/area]”.
- Pay close attention to customer reviews and ratings. Look for installers with consistently high ratings and positive feedback regarding quality, professionalism, communication, and adherence to budget.
- Websites like Thumbtack or Houzz can also provide lists of local professionals with reviews and portfolios.
2. Get Multiple Quotes:
-
- This is perhaps the most crucial step. Contact at least 3-5 different installers for detailed, itemized quotes. Don’t just ask for a total price; request a breakdown of material costs, fabrication, installation, edge profiles, cutouts, and any additional fees.
- Be upfront about your budget and design preferences. A reputable installer will work with you to find solutions that fit your financial constraints.
3. Ask for Recommendations:
-
- Word-of-mouth referrals are invaluable. Ask friends, family, neighbors, or colleagues who have recently had granite installed for their recommendations. They can provide firsthand accounts of their experiences with specific installers.
- Local real estate agents or kitchen remodelers might also have trusted contacts.
4.Visit Showrooms/Fabrication Shops:
-
- If possible, visit the installer’s showroom or fabrication shop. This allows you to:
- See full slabs of granite, not just small samples. The natural variations in granite mean a small sample might not truly represent the entire slab.
- Assess the quality of their work firsthand by looking at finished projects or samples of their edge work and seam quality.
- Discuss your project in detail with their team and get a feel for their professionalism and expertise.

5. Inquire About Experience and Licensing:
-
- Choose installers with a proven track record specifically in granite installation. Experience often translates to efficiency and fewer mistakes.
- Verify that the installer is licensed and insured. This protects you in case of accidents or damage during the installation process.
6. Understand the Process and Warranty:
-
-
- A good installer will clearly explain their installation process, from templating to final sealing.
- Ask about warranties on their workmanship and the granite itself. A warranty offers peace of mind and demonstrates the installer’s confidence in their work.
-
7 . Beware of Extremely Low Bids:
-
- While you’re looking for affordability, be cautious of bids that seem significantly lower than others. This could be a red flag for hidden costs, poor quality materials, or inexperienced installers. A balance between cost and quality is key.
8 . Look for Sales and Remnants:
-
-
- Many granite suppliers and fabricators offer sales or promotions at different times of the year. Keep an eye out for these opportunities.
- For smaller projects like bathroom vanities, laundry room counters, or bar tops, ask about granite remnants. These are leftover pieces from larger projects sold at a discounted rate, offering premium stone for less.
-
Maximizing Your Affordability Without Sacrificing Quality
- Simplify Your Design: Opt for standard edge profiles and minimize the number of cutouts to reduce fabrication costs.
- Choose Common Granite Colors: As mentioned, popular colors are generally more budget-friendly due to their availability.
- Consider 2cm Thickness: If structural support isn’t a major concern, 2cm granite can be a good cost-saving option.
- Embrace Prefabricated Slabs: If your kitchen layout allows, using prefabricated slabs can significantly cut down on custom fabrication costs.
- DIY Demolition: If you’re comfortable and capable, removing your old countertops yourself can save on labor costs. However, be cautious and follow safety guidelines.
- Negotiate (Respectfully): Once you have multiple quotes, you might be able to politely negotiate with your preferred installer, especially if their quote is slightly higher than others for comparable services.
